Ingredients for Low Carb Beef Bourguignon

Gather these items:

  • 2 lbs beef chuck
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• 4 slices bacon
  • 1 large onion
  • 4 cloves garlic
  • 2 cups beef broth
  • 1 cup dry red wine
  • 2 tbsp tomato paste
  • 1 tsp fresh thyme
  • 2 bay leaves
  • 8 oz mushrooms
  • 2 medium carrots
  • 1 large head cauliflower
  • 3 tbsp unsalted butter
  • 1/4 cup heavy cream

How to Make Low Carb Beef Bourguignon Step-by-Step

  1. Step 1: Preheat a large skillet or Dutch oven over medium heat. Add the chopped bacon and cook until crisp. Remove bacon with a slotted spoon, leaving the fat in the pan.
  2. Step 2: Increase heat to medium-high. Season the beef chunks with salt and pepper, then sear them in the bacon fat in batches. Remove the beef and set aside once browned.
  3. Step 3: Add the diced onion to the same pan and cook until translucent. Add minced garlic and cook for another minute.
  4. Step 4: Pour in the beef broth and red wine, scraping up any browned bits. Stir in the tomato paste, thyme, and bay leaves.
  5. Step 5: Return the beef and bacon to the pan. Bring to a simmer, reduce heat to low, cover, and cook for 1 hour, stirring occasionally.
  6. Step 6: Add mushrooms and carrots to the stew, cover, and cook for another 30 minutes until vegetables are tender and beef is falling apart.
  7. Step 7: While the stew cooks, steam cauliflower florets until very tender, about 7-10 minutes.
  8. Step 8: Transfer steamed cauliflower to a food processor. Add butter, heavy cream, salt, and pepper. Process until smooth and creamy.
  9. Step 9: Once the stew is finished, remove bay leaves and adjust seasoning if necessary.
  10. Step 10: Serve beef bourguignon over cauliflower mash and enjoy!

How to Store and Reheat Low Carb Beef Bourguignon

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. This dish is great for meal prep, and its flavors deepen after sitting for a day. To reheat, simply warm it on the stovetop or in the microwave until heated through.
